MELBOURNE has farewelled Judd McVee, agreeing to a trade with Fremantle on Wednesday morning.

McVee, who has played 65 games across four seasons, will head home to Western Australia, with the Demons receiving pick No.23 in this year’s AFL Draft in return. 

Melbourne AFL List Manager Tim Lamb thanked the 22-year-old for his contribution. 

 “There is no doubt that we wanted Judd to remain in the red and blue, but we respect his decision to return home to Western Australia,” Lamb said. 

 “Judd has developed significantly in our environment over the past four seasons, growing as both a player and person. We thank him for his contribution and wish him well for what lies ahead.” 

McVee was selected by the Demons with pick No.22 in the 2021 AFL Rookie Draft. He spent his first year developing his craft in the VFL before making his senior debut in Round 1 of the 2023 AFL season.
